Gameplay Overview
This isn’t your average number line. Featuring bugs as manipulatives for counting or marking different spots along the line, this number line is engaging, whimsical, and fun. Number lines help young students learn the sequence of numbers, model operations, practice skip counting, and more! This interactive number line is versatile and fun. Press the square box in the bottom right-hand corner to choose the spacing between numbers shown on the number line. Add bugs to the line by clicking and dragging them above the number line. Make them disappear by dragging them off.
